Parameters

Parameter

Description

raidControllerModule

The RAID controller module for which you want to

define properties. Valid RAID controller module

identifiers are 0 or 1, where 0 is the RAID controller

module in the top slot, and 1 is the RAID controller

module in the bottom slot. Enclose the identifier

for the RAID controller module in square brackets

([ ]). If you do not specify a RAID controller module,

the firmware for the controller returns a syntax

error.

availability

The mode for the RAID controller module, which

you can set to online, offline, or
serviceMode (service).

ethernetPort

The attributes (options) for the management

Ethernet ports. The entries to support this

parameter are listed in the Syntax Element

Statement Data table that follows. Many settings

are possible, including setting the IP address, the

gateway address, and the subnet mask address.

globalNVSRAMByte

A portion of the RAID controller module NVSRAM.

Specify the region to be modified using the starting

byte offset within the region and the byte value or

bit value of the new data to be stored into the

NVSRAM.

hostNVSRAMByte

The NVSRAM for the host-specific region. The

setting specifies the host index for the specific

host, the starting offset within the region, the

number of bytes, and the byte value or bit value of

the new data to be stored into the NVSRAM.

IPv4GatewayIP

The IP address of the node that provides the

interface to the network. The address format for

the IPv4 gateway is (0–255).(0–255).(0–255).

(0–255)

IPv6RouterAddress

The IP address of IPv6 router that connects two or

more logical subnets. The address format for the

IPv6 router is (0–FFFF):(0–FFFF):(0–FFFF):

(0–FFFF): (0–FFFF):(0–FFFF):(0–FFFF):
(0–FFFF)
.

iscsiHostPort

This parameter enables you to set options for the

iSCSI ports on the RAID controller module. Select

the specific iSCSI port and then select the options

for that port. The iSCSI port identifier can be 0, 1 or
2, 3. Refer to the information about your RAID

controller module for the location and identifier of

the ports.
